Roatan

I was going to Roatan with the intention of doing a diving course - Padi open water (**see below). The prices are the cheapest in the world, but the most important reason I wanted to do it was that I have a friend who does a lot of diving and I wanted to see why he likes it so much.
We booked a minibus from our hotel ViaVia to the port, and there was another couple who were also going to Roatan - Simon (expat living in OZ) and Jill (Australian). We were getting on so well we decided to twin cabin so we could hang out together.
The boat to Roatan leaves at 7pm and we arrived just in the nick of time at 6:50. Roatan is very expensive for certain things eg the internet was 4Lempiras per minute. For this reason I´ve not been writing emails these last few days. It was only when we saw that there was a storm Felix that we started to use it.
We decided to take it easy for the first few days to relax from the traveling. Also I wasn´t feeling too well. The second day I was going to book onto a dive course but I started with stomach cramps as well as diarrhoea. I needed to wait until I got better, but we had time. Two days after I wasn´t feeling that much better but I went snorkling with Lisa, which was my first time snorking and was amazing. So I was really keen on doing a dive course now. But I needed to get better. The problem was there´s no pharmacy on Roatan in the west end and the only stuff they had wasn´t working. This later proved to be a minor problem.
We´d been talking with Simon and Jill about waiting Felix out in a better hotel on the island. But later that night we went to check the news on the internet and saw that Felix had changed into a cat 5 hurricane and was heading right for us.

**Now I´ve said many a time that I would never do a dive course because it does not interest me but what`s the point in going on a life changing experience if you`re not going to be open to new things and try new things.
